Artist Bio

Abigail Arnett is a Seattle-based fiber artist whose practice explores the intersections of identity, memory, and transformation through meticulously handcrafted works. Drawing from personal experiences as a queer individual, Arnett uses textiles to represent the emotional and physical processes of healing, resilience, and repair. Through the destruction and reconstruction of fabric, Arnett creates sculptural works that explore the concept of scarring as both a literal and metaphorical marker of growth and trauma. Their work invites viewers to engage with vulnerability as a form of strength, and to consider how the body, like cloth, carries history in every fold and wrinkle.
